Vanilla vodka is used to create unique flavor combinations in these flavored martini recipes.

One of the most common ways to drink vanilla vodka is to mix it with cola soda; however, there are so many great ways to use vanilla vodka, especially in martini recipes. Vanilla vodka works particularly well in dessert-inspired cocktails. Each of the following vanilla vodka martini recipes also include suggestions for garnishing, which enhances the cocktails even further.

Cherry Vanilla Martini

Cherry vanilla is a classic flavor combination and this martini provides a satisfying balance of sweet and tart

Ingredients

  • 2 oz. Vanilla Vodka
  • 1 oz. Cherry Pucker
  • 1 oz. Grenadine
  • 1 oz. Heavy Cream

Preparation

Combine all ingredients in a shaker with ice. Shake well and strain into a martini glass. Garnish with a Maraschino Cherry or an edible flower.

Orange Creamsicle Martini

This martini is based upon the classic frozen orange creamsicle pop.

Ingredients

  • 2 oz Vanilla Vodka
  • 2 oz Orange Juice
  • 1 oz. Heavy Cream

Preparation

Combine all ingredients in a shaker filled with ice. Shake well and strain into a martini glass. Garnish with an orange slice placed along the rim of the martini glass.

Very Berry Cheesecake Martini

Vanilla vodka and cream create the perfect combination for a cheesecake-inspired martini. This martini is also loaded with berry flavor, and proves to be the ultimate dessert cocktail.

Ingredients

  • 1 oz. Vanilla Vodka
  • 1 oz Strawberry Vodka
  • 1 oz. Blackberry Schnapps
  • 1 oz. Blueberry Vodka
  • 1 oz Heavy Cream

Preparation

Combine all ingredients in a shaker filled with ice. Shake well and strain into a martini glass. Garnish with a fresh blueberry and a fresh strawberry placed at the top of a skewer or arrow pick and placed inside the cocktail, with the berries leaning against the rim of the glass.

Vanilla Coffee Martini

Vanilla vodka works well in fruity or dessert-inspired martinis; however, these are not the only types of cocktails vanilla vodka can be used in. In this cocktail, the vanilla vodka heightens the flavor of this coffee martini.

Ingredients

  • 1 oz Vanilla Vodka
  • 1 oz Vodka
  • 2 oz Coffee Liquor
  • 1 oz Heavy Cream

Preparation

Combine all ingredients in a shaker filled with ice. Shake well and strain into a martini glass. Garnish with three coffee beans floating atop the filled martini glass.

Vanilla Sunrise Martini

Vanilla vodka adds a subtle variation on the traditional vodka sunrise cocktail in this martini recipe.

Ingredients

  • 2 oz Vanilla Vodka
  • 2 oz Orange Juice
  • 1 oz. Grenadine

Preparation

In a martini glass, pour the grenadine into the bottom of the glass. In a shaker filled with ice, combine the vanilla vodka and the orange juice. Shake well and then strain into the martini glass with the grenadine; pour slowly to create the visual appearance of a sunrise. The color combinations in this martini and the visual appearance of a sunrise can stand on their own without any additional garnish.
